proficiency
英 [prəˈfɪʃnsi]
美 [prəˈfɪʃnsi]
n. 熟练; 精通
BNC.15072 / COCA.10195
柯林斯词典
- N-UNCOUNT 熟练;精通
If you showproficiency insomething, you show ability or skill at it.- Evidence of basic proficiency in English is part of the admission requirement.
英语基本熟练是入学条件之一。
- Evidence of basic proficiency in English is part of the admission requirement.
英英释义
noun
- the quality of having great facility and competence
- skillfulness in the command of fundamentals deriving from practice and familiarity
- practice greatly improves proficiency
